1. The Purpose of Manufacturing Examination:
Manufacturing inspection involves the systematic scrutiny of machinery, procedures, and products to spot any variations from desired criteria. It acts as a preventive measure to detect flaws, malfunctions, or security hazards prior to they intensify into costly issues. By conducting regular inspections, businesses can diminish disruption, decrease maintenance costs, and assure adherence with sector regulations.
2. Advanced Technologies for Examination:
The advent of advanced technologies has revolutionized manufacturing examination and analysis. Non-destructive inspection (NDT) techniques, like ultrasonic testing, radiography, and thermography, allow the scrutiny of materials and structures without causing harm. Additionally, robotics and automation have greatly boosted inspection efficiency, accuracy, and security. These methods permit quicker data collection, real-time monitoring, and accurate defect identification.

Industrial inspection and analysis fulfill a key role in avoiding equipment breakdowns, which can result in expensive downtime and manufacturing deficits. By consistently inspecting machinery and machinery, businesses can identify signs of deterioration and damage, corrosion, or other likely issues. This enables for timely maintenance or replacement, minimizing the chance of unexpected failures. Predictive upkeep techniques, including vibration evaluation and oil analysis, can also be utilized to detect early alert indicators of machinery failure, extra enhancing functional efficiency.
